Beck Center Nearing Halfway Mark in Fundraising Goal
Arts Center Still Needs $150,000 by the end of April
Lakewood, OH-Beck Center for the Arts is grateful to the City of
Lakewood for its announcement yesterday to commit to long-term
investment in the organization. Stories about the City's contribution
have raised questions from the public about the status of our current
fundraising campaign.
We have an immediate need to raise $150,000 by the end of April for
operational support. To date, approximately $75,000 has been raised
toward that short-term goal. The Beck Center is still encouraging its
friends and supporters to continue to help in this time of crisis.
The City of Lakewood's commitment of energy efficiency project funding
and debt restructuring helps our long-term capitalization goal, which is
$600,000 by the end of November. The Beck Center Board of Directors is
committed to a capitalization plan to ensure our long-term financial
stability. The announcement from the City of Lakewood is the lead gift
and a strong show of support for this long-term campaign.
One of the region's largest arts organizations, Beck Center for the Arts
is a not-for-profit 501(c)3 organization that offers professional
theater productions on two stages, arts education programming in dance,
music, theater, visual arts, early childhood, and creative arts
therapies for special needs students, and gallery exhibits featuring
local and regional artists.
